pip-help is a command line tool for temporarily installing packages.
Project description
pip-help
pip-help is a command line tool for temporarily installing packages.
- Source Code: https://github.com/ilokeshpawar/pip-help
- Bug reports: https://github.com/ilokeshpawar/pip-help/issues
Problem:
-
It often happens that for some tasks, you have to install a
<package>
on your system. During that process, you end up downloading many<dependent_packages>
which you might not require once the task is finished. -
When you uninstall the
<package>
using pip, the process only uninstalls the<package>
and not the<dependent_packages>
. -
Although you have uninstalled the
<package>
, the<cache>
and<dependent_packages>
remain somewhere on your system, taking up memory.
Solution
- This tool aims to solve all the problems listed above.
Installation Guide
pip install pip-help
Getting Started
Currently, it provides support for installing and uninstalling a single or multiple <packages>
. let's consider that the package name is "matplotlib"
and its <dependent_packages>.
-
Use the flag
-h/--help
for further information. -
Example usage (installing a package):
pip-help -i (or --install) matplotlib
-
Example usage (uninstalling a package):
pip-help -r (or --remove) matplotlib
PS
- It can install and uninstall multiple packages in one go.
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file pip_help-1.0.3.1.tar.gz
.
File metadata
- Download URL: pip_help-1.0.3.1.tar.gz
- Upload date:
- Size: 24.8 kB
- Tags: Source
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.0.1 CPython/3.12.8
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 2c3b28f461e40ca15c15d5c68d1935581be03e0d6722e545fcea6c29ea71cc89 |
|
MD5 | 3f116c112dcf64dd2e84a1c857a611da |
|
BLAKE2b-256 | 39fe0904b1f4a15de16c5c74208b6696862a00ba04a324978dbe2758cedcdd8a |
Provenance
The following attestation bundles were made for pip_help-1.0.3.1.tar.gz
:
Publisher:
pypi_publish.yml
on ilokeshpawar/pip-help
-
Statement:
- Statement type:
https://in-toto.io/Statement/v1
- Predicate type:
https://docs.pypi.org/attestations/publish/v1
- Subject name:
pip_help-1.0.3.1.tar.gz
- Subject digest:
2c3b28f461e40ca15c15d5c68d1935581be03e0d6722e545fcea6c29ea71cc89
- Sigstore transparency entry: 158051657
- Sigstore integration time:
- Permalink:
ilokeshpawar/pip-help@576580da0709fa52e689d78013235eda108f7381
- Branch / Tag:
refs/heads/main
- Owner: https://github.com/ilokeshpawar
- Access:
public
- Token Issuer:
https://token.actions.githubusercontent.com
- Runner Environment:
github-hosted
- Publication workflow:
pypi_publish.yml@576580da0709fa52e689d78013235eda108f7381
- Trigger Event:
pull_request
- Statement type:
File details
Details for the file pip_help-1.0.3.1-py3-none-any.whl
.
File metadata
- Download URL: pip_help-1.0.3.1-py3-none-any.whl
- Upload date:
- Size: 4.4 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? Yes
- Uploaded via: twine/6.0.1 CPython/3.12.8
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 5c1e9fe09073cce053b73a343ae4a8dc8a4d00f245cce27a5b22da168a91507d |
|
MD5 | a587ab53e908952b00a8cbd0a97e67f5 |
|
BLAKE2b-256 | b5056ddf24a78de2aa40a6a1af6769b01e745e4a7522bad4db9ea562714b92b4 |
Provenance
The following attestation bundles were made for pip_help-1.0.3.1-py3-none-any.whl
:
Publisher:
pypi_publish.yml
on ilokeshpawar/pip-help
-
Statement:
- Statement type:
https://in-toto.io/Statement/v1
- Predicate type:
https://docs.pypi.org/attestations/publish/v1
- Subject name:
pip_help-1.0.3.1-py3-none-any.whl
- Subject digest:
5c1e9fe09073cce053b73a343ae4a8dc8a4d00f245cce27a5b22da168a91507d
- Sigstore transparency entry: 158051658
- Sigstore integration time:
- Permalink:
ilokeshpawar/pip-help@576580da0709fa52e689d78013235eda108f7381
- Branch / Tag:
refs/heads/main
- Owner: https://github.com/ilokeshpawar
- Access:
public
- Token Issuer:
https://token.actions.githubusercontent.com
- Runner Environment:
github-hosted
- Publication workflow:
pypi_publish.yml@576580da0709fa52e689d78013235eda108f7381
- Trigger Event:
pull_request
- Statement type: